Accéder au contenu principal Passer au contenu complémentaire

Propriétés du tBigtableOutput Standard

Ces propriétés sont utilisées pour configurer le tBigtableOutput s'exécutant dans le framework de Jobs Standard.

Le composant tBigtableOutput Standard appartient à la famille Cloud.

Le composant de ce framework est disponible dans tous les produits Talend.

Basic settings

Type de propriété

Sélectionnez la manière de configurer les informations de connexion.

  • Built-In : les paramètres de connexion seront définis localement pour ce composant. Vous devez spécifier manuellement les valeurs pour toutes les propriétés de connexion.

  • Repository : les paramètres de connexion stockés centralement dans le Repository > Metadata seront réutilisés par ce composant.

    Vous devez cliquer sur le bouton [...] et, dans la boîte de dialogue Repository Content, sélectionnez les détails de connexion à réutiliser. Toutes les propriétés de connexion seront automatiquement renseignées.

Cette option n'est pas disponible lorsque vous sélectionnez l'option Use an existing connection et que vous sélectionnez un composant dans la liste déroulante Component List.

Use an existing connection

Cochez cette case et sélectionnez le composant de connexion adéquat dans la liste Component list pour réutiliser les paramètres d'une connexion que vous avez déjà définie.

Project name

Saisissez l'identifiant unique de votre projet Google Cloud Platform. Cette information est disponible dans la page Dashboard de votre console Google Cloud.

Instance ID (ID de l'instance)

Saisissez l'identifiant permanent de l'instance Bigtable.

Authentication method Sélectionnez le mode à utiliser pour vous authentifier à votre projet.
  • Service account key (Clé du compte de service) : authentification à l'aide d'un compte Google associé à votre projet Google Cloud Platform. Lorsque vous sélectionnez ce mode, le paramètre à définir est Google Credentials (Identifiants Google).
  • Application Default Credentials (Identifiants par défaut pour l'application) : authentification à l'aide de la méthode Application Default Credentials (Identifiants par défaut pour l'application). Lorsque vous sélectionnez ce mode, aucun paramètre supplémentaire ne doit être défini, car les identifiants sont automatiquement trouvés en se basant sur l'environnement de l'application.

Pour en savoir plus au sujet des processus d'authentification Google Cloud, consultez la documentation Google Cloud.

Identifiants Google

Collez le contenu du fichier JSON contenant votre clé de compte de service.

Cette propriété est disponible uniquement lorsque vous vous authentifiez à l'aide d'une clé de compte de service (Service account key).

Table Name

Saisissez le nom de la table Bigtable dans laquelle vous devez transférer les données.

Schéma

Un schéma est une description de lignes. Il définit le nombre de champs (colonnes) à traiter et à passer au composant suivant. Lorsque vous créez un Job Spark, évitez le mot réservé line lors du nommage des champs.

  • Built-in : le schéma est créé et conservé localement pour ce composant seulement.

  • Repository : le schéma existe déjà et est stocké dans le Repository. Ainsi, il peut être réutilisé dans des Jobs et projets.

Modifier le schéma

Créez le schéma en cliquant sur le bouton Edit Schema. Si vous effectuez des modifications, le schéma passe automatiquement en type built-in.

Action on data

Sélectionnez l'action à effectuer dans la liste déroulante lors du transfert des données dans la table cible :

  • Insert : Insère des éléments depuis le flux d'entrée.

  • Delete : Supprime des éléments existants en fonction du flux d'entrée.

Paramètres avancés

tStatCatcher Statistics

Cochez cette case pour collecter les métadonnées de traitement du Job, aussi bien au niveau du Job qu'au niveau de chaque composant.

Max batch size

Configurez le nombre maximal de lignes autorisées dans chaque lot.

Variables globales

ERROR_MESSAGE

Message d'erreur généré par le composant lorsqu'une erreur survient. Cette variable est une variable After et retourne une chaîne de caractères.

NB_LINE

Nombre de lignes traitées. Cette variable est une variable After et retourne un entier.

Utilisation

Règle d'utilisation

Le tBigtableOuput est utilisé comme composant de fin et nécessite un lien d'entrée, par exemple avec un tBigtableConnection.

Cette page vous a-t-elle aidé ?

Si vous rencontrez des problèmes sur cette page ou dans son contenu – une faute de frappe, une étape manquante ou une erreur technique – dites-nous comment nous améliorer !